A fake news is circulating on social media, claiming that the monument in Păuliș, Arad county, will be demolished before Heroes' Day. The Arad County Council reacted with a criminal complaint, stressing that the information is false and aims to destabilize society. The authorities reaffirmed that there are no plans to demolish the monument, which commemorates the students' fight against the Hungarian army in 1944, and called for the punishment of those who spread such falsehoods.
